Package com.oracle.bmc.devops.model
Class GenericDeployArtifactSource.Builder
- java.lang.Object
-
- com.oracle.bmc.devops.model.GenericDeployArtifactSource.Builder
-
- Enclosing class:
- GenericDeployArtifactSource
public static class GenericDeployArtifactSource.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description GenericDeployArtifactSource
build()
GenericDeployArtifactSource.Builder
copy(GenericDeployArtifactSource model)
GenericDeployArtifactSource.Builder
deployArtifactPath(String deployArtifactPath)
Specifies the artifact path in the repository.GenericDeployArtifactSource.Builder
deployArtifactVersion(String deployArtifactVersion)
Users can set this as a placeholder value that refers to a pipeline parameter, for example, ${appVersion}.GenericDeployArtifactSource.Builder
repositoryId(String repositoryId)
The OCID of a repository.
-
-
-
Method Detail
-
repositoryId
public GenericDeployArtifactSource.Builder repositoryId(String repositoryId)
The OCID of a repository.- Parameters:
repositoryId
- the value to set- Returns:
- this builder
-
deployArtifactPath
public GenericDeployArtifactSource.Builder deployArtifactPath(String deployArtifactPath)
Specifies the artifact path in the repository.- Parameters:
deployArtifactPath
- the value to set- Returns:
- this builder
-
deployArtifactVersion
public GenericDeployArtifactSource.Builder deployArtifactVersion(String deployArtifactVersion)
Users can set this as a placeholder value that refers to a pipeline parameter, for example, ${appVersion}.- Parameters:
deployArtifactVersion
- the value to set- Returns:
- this builder
-
build
public GenericDeployArtifactSource build()
-
copy
public GenericDeployArtifactSource.Builder copy(GenericDeployArtifactSource model)
-
-